
Holly Holm is a solid favorite over Megan Anderson at UFC 225 on Saturday in Chicago, Illinois. This event is one of five on the main pay-per-view card. Holm is 11-4 in her career, while Anderson is 8-2 in her career. There are a total of five fights on the main pay-per-view card, with the headliner a bout between Robert Whittaker and Yoel Romero. There are also a total of eight fights on the preliminary card with four on FS1 and four on UFC Fight Pass. Let’s look at the bout between Holm and Anderson and UFC picks.

Holly Holm (11-4, 4-4 UFC)
Holm came into the UFC with a record of 7-0 and has four wins and four losses in the UFC. She defeated Raquel Pennington by split decision, Marion Reneau by unanimous decision, Ronda Rousey by KO, and Bethe Correia by KO; while losing to Miesha Tate by technical submission, Valentina Shevchenko by unanimous decision, Germaine de Randamie by unanimous decision, and Cris Cyborg by unanimous decision. Holm has been a pro since 2011 and has eight wins by TKO/KO and three by decision and she is 1-4 in her last five fights.
Holly Holm said this to the latimes.com about her upcoming fight against Anderson, “I just need to believe in my ability and let it go. I know I’m capable of great things. I just need to let it flow. She’s a taller fighter and I’ve only fought one girl who’s been that height, so I’m excited for that different challenge. I’ve trained for it. I’m ready for it.”
Megan Anderson (8-2, UFC debut)
Anderson is making her UFC debut and she has eight wins and two losses in her career. Her two losses were against Zoie Shreiweis by majority decision and Cindy Dandois by submission. Her last fight was a win against Charmaine Tweet by TKO in January of 2017. Anderson has been a pro since 2013 and has four wins by TKO/KO and two by submission. She has three first round finishes.
Megan Anderson said this to ESPN about her UFC debut against Holm, "I see it as, I'm just getting started, and I’ve had 10 fights. I just turned 28. Holly is 36. I have another eight years before I'm where she's at. I'm not even in my physical prime yet. I'm sure down the line, I'll look back on these amazing opportunities, and say I was able to fight Holly and Cris -- whoever. I'm always grateful for the experience. But I don't put it on a pedestal. I'm just happy to be here, and this is another day in the office."

UFC Picks
Holm is a -230 favorite in this fight which is a little surprising considering she has lost four of her last five fights. It is hard to know how good Anderson will be in the UFC, while people are wondering if Holm has anything left.
